The march to the National Championship game continues on for the Buckeyes and now two games in, people are finally starting to feel pretty good about Ohio State.
The sportsbooks feel that Ohio State is pretty good, having Ohio State close/at being even money with just four teams remaining, they also feel good with Ohio State being just shy of a touchdown favorite. Some of the modeling on the other hand seems to slightly favor Texas, ESPN’s predictor has the Horns as an oh-so-slight favorite, by less than a percentage point.
